The holiday domain Kosmos was a recreational area that included tennis courts, a soccer field, an outdoor swimming pool, a hotel with a restaurant and banquet halls, and youth pavilions Home Boskant and Home Zeewind.
The hotel was built in 1934 as a youth hotel. The original complex was relatively small. From the 1960s to the 1980s, it was a very well-known place for young people, CM camps, and youth movements. This building was classified as a protected monument in 2004.
Kosmos was mainly known for its outdoor swimming pool from the 1960s. In 2002, the pool's permit was revoked due to storage issues, hygiene concerns, and "not accessible for emergency services."
In the summer of 2009, the Kosmos domain was sold to the Flemish Community. Only the main building of the hotel remains standing because it is a heritage site. The other buildings and the swimming pool were demolished.
